Subject: Re: [PATCH v2 2/7] HID: add mapping for camera access keys

On Tue, Nov 15, 2022 at 09:33:49PM +0100, Hans de Goede wrote:
> Hi Dmitry,
> 
> On 10/29/22 14:03, Eray Orçunus wrote:
> > HUTRR72 added 3 new usage codes for keys that are supposed to enable,
> > disable and toggle camera access. These are useful, considering many
> > laptops today have key(s) for toggling access to camera.
> > 
> > This patch adds new key definitions for KEY_CAMERA_ACCESS_ENABLE,
> > KEY_CAMERA_ACCESS_DISABLE and KEY_CAMERA_ACCESS_TOGGLE. Additionally
> > hid-debug is adjusted to recognize this new usage codes as well.
